Established in 1983, WilkinGuttenplan is a leading mid-sized accounting and advisory firm in New Jersey and New York City. The Firm serves a multitude of industries, including closely held and middle-market businesses and their owners, high-net worth individuals, real estate, healthcare, international commerce, sports and entertainment, professional practices, technology, non-profit, condominiums and cooperatives, and many more. Areas of expertise include tax, auditing, compilations, reviews, financial statement preparation, business valuations and trust & estate solutions. WilkinGuttenplan is an independent member of the BDO Alliance USA. At WilkinGuttenplan, we strive to ensure we foster an inclusive and flexible environment for all our employees while also assisting them in achieving their unique career goals through our coaching program. WilkinGuttenplan is currently seeking a Part-Time Audit Senior to join our Commercial Audit team during our busy season, with a flexible structure designed to fit your availability. We’re looking for experienced audit professionals who want to stay connected to meaningful work in a part-time, seasonal and as-needed capacity. Whether you’re re-entering the workforce, shifting away from a full-time career path, or simply seeking something different, this role allows you to contribute to a team, leverage your expertise, mentor associates, and be part of a great firm without the pressure of full-time advancement. The ideal candidate has a background in audit and assurance, preferably within commercial industries such as closely held and middle-market businesses, real estate, life sciences, healthcare, professional practices, and technology, is detail-oriented, highly organized, and able to balance working independently with collaborating as part of a team.
